WHEREAS, the City has no ordinance regulating the hours of sale of alcoholic beverages within the City, and WHEREAS, the City Council deems it to be in the best interest of the health, safety and welfare of the inhabitants to regulate the hours of sale of alcoholic beverages within the City, and WHEREAS, Section 562.14 (3) FLORIDA STATUTES and Section 11 d of the City Charter authorize the City to regulate the hours of sale of alcoholic beverages within the City, NOW THEREFORE, BE IT ORDAINED BY THE CO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F TAMARAC, FLORIDA: SECTION 1: No person, vendor or distributor who holds a liquor license or a beer and wane license, or is the agent of such person, shall sell or offer for sale or deliver or serve or permit to be consumed upon the premises or such person, vendor, or distributor, and liquor, beer or wine regardless of the amount of the alcoholic content, on any day between the hours of 2:00 A.M. and 8:00 A.M. SECTION 2: No person, vendor or distributor who holds a liquor license or a, beer and wine license, or is the agent of such person, shall sell or offer for sale or deliver any liquor, beer or wine by package, bottle or container, on any day between the hours of 2:00 A.M. and 8:00 A.M. SECTION 3: Any person who shall violate any term or provision of this ordinance shall, upon conviction, be subject to a fine not exceeding two hundred fifty dollars or by imprisonment not exceeding sixty days, or by both such fine and imprisonment in the discreation of the Municipal Judge. Each day of violation of any term or provision of this ordinance shall constitute a separate and distinct offense. I I 0A SECTION 4: All ordinances or parts of ordinances in conflict herewith are hereby repealed to the extent of such conflict. SECTION 5: Should any section or provision of this ordinance or any portion hereof or any paragraph, sentence or word by de- clared by a Court of competent jurisdiction to be invalid, such decision shall not affect the validity of the remainder hereof as a whole or any part hereof other than the part declared to be invalid.
